Supply network modeling normally involves large scale and is often highly complex to be defined. Existing methods such as mixed integer linear programming solve the problems of simple decision or of moderate scale, but cannot manage the large scale realistic problems. In addition, they cannot provide alternative solution in case that the optimum solution cannot be applied in real business for various reasons. In this study, graphical representation of supply networks is studied for process graph modeling of a hypothetical example. The proposed graphical approach is expected to overcome these weaknesses of mixedintegerprogramming. It endows visibility to the networks and a set of feasible solutions in the changing business environment

Slack matching is the problem of adding pipeline buffers to an asynchronous pipelined design in order to prevent stalls and improve performance. This paper addresses the problem of minimizing the cost of additional pipeline buffers needed to achieve a given performance target. An intuitive analysis is given that is then formalized using marked graph theory. This leads to a mixed integer linear programming (MILP) solution of the problem. Theory is then presented that identifies under what circumstances the MILP solution admits a polynomial time solution. For other circumstances, a polynomial-time approximate algorithm using linearprogramming is proposed. Experimental results on a large set of benchmark circuits demonstrate the computational feasibility and effectiveness of both approaches

Elementary and high-level functions can be computed in hardware using polynomial approximation techniques. There are many techniques in the literature to calculate the coefficients of such polynomials. Remez algorithm as presented by Veidinger (1960) provides the optimal polynomial in the Chebyshev sense that is minimizing the maximum error (minimax approximation). This paper presents an algorithm for truncating the coefficients of the minimax polynomials obtained from Remez algorithm using an algorithmic method. A gain of 3 and 4 bits of accuracy over the direct rounding is reported. Muller addressed the same problem but his algorithm is applicable for the second order polynomials only. This paper presents an algorithm that is applicable for any order

Wireless mesh networks (WMNs) are emerging as a favorable technology for last-mile Internet access. Nodes in WMNs can be equipped with multiple interfaces which work in different channels to increase the available bandwidth. However, efficient channel assignment schemes are still needed due to the interference effect and the limited number of orthogonal channels. In this paper, we consider the channel assignment and routing for dynamic traffic in WMNs. We adopt the static channel assignment strategy to the network interfaces. The problem is simplified into two sequential stages. The first is to assign channels to interfaces while the second is to determine the route for each coming traffic demand. We propose a mixed integer linear programming (MILP) formulation to the problem and develop a simulated annealing based channel assignment algorithm for the channel assignment. The shortest path routing is adopted for the dynamic traffic. Simulation results show the network throughput and blocking probability under different network scenarios.

In this paper, we combine model predictive control (MPC) and mixed integer linear programming (MILP) into a hierarchical optimization framework capable of solving a class of coordination problems in multi-vehicle networks. A critical issue in MPC/MILP applications is that the underlying optimization problem must be solved on-line. This introduces a time constraint that is hard to meet when the number of vehicles and the number of obstacles increase. To alleviate this problem, we implement some heuristics that significantly improve the efficiency of the proposed hierarchical, decentralized optimization scheme. Numerical simulations verify the scalability of the algorithm to the number of vehicles and complexity of the environment

We consider the problem of offline route optimization for failure recovery in optical burst switched (OBS) networks. The primary and backup paths for each flow are determined in such a way to minimize the expected burst loss over normal and failure states. When a failure occurs, the affected traffic are transferred to the pre-configured backup path, resulting in fast recovery. Our route selection is efficient because we consider the unique features of OBS networks such as streamline effect. We argue that route selection based on Erlang B formula is not accurate because of this effect. We analyze the streamline effect and propose a more accurate loss estimation formula which takes the streamline effect into consideration. Based on this formula, we develop a mixed integer linear programming (MILP) formulation. Since the MILP-based solution is computationally intensive, we develop a heuristic algorithm. We verify the effectiveness of our algorithms through numerical results obtained by solving the MILP formulation with CPLEX and also through simulation results

This paper presents an approach to trajectories optimization for un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) in presence of obstacles, waypoints, and threat zones such as radar detection regions, using mixed integer linear programming (MILP). The main result is the linear approximation of a nonlinear radar detection risk function with integer constraints and indicator 0-1 variables. Several results are presented to show that the approach can yields trajectories depending on the acceptable risk of detection.

Adaptive sampling aims to predict the types and locations of additional observations that are most useful for specific objectives, under the constraints of the available observing network. Path planning refers to the computation of the routes of the assets that are part of the adaptive component of the observing network. In this paper, we present two path planning methods based on mixed integer linear programming (MILP). The methods are illustrated with some examples based on environmental ocean fields and compared to highlight their strengths and weaknesses. The stronger method is further demonstrated on a number of examples covering multi-vehicle and multi-day path planning, based on simulations for the Monterey Bay region. The framework presented is powerful and flexible enough to accommodate changes in scenarios. To demonstrate this feature, acoustical path planning is also discussed

In this paper, we consider a variant of the transportation problem where any demand may be dropped off elsewhere than at its destination, picked up later by the same or another vehicle, and so on until it has reached its destination. We present two mixed integer linear programming formulations based on a space-time graph. We also develop a branch-and-cut algorithm for the problem and present some computational results

With the growth of mobile users and the increasing deployment of wireless access network infrastructures, the issue of quality of service is becoming an important component of efficient wireless access network design. In this paper, we study the survivability problem for users that are connected to the core network by fully or partially dual homed paths, or by a single path. Given a hierarchical wireless access network with the available capacity and reliability at each level, the problem is to minimize overall connection cost for multiple requests such that the capacity and minimum survivability requirements are not violated. We formulate the problem using mixed integer linear programming and propose a genetic-algorithm-based heuristic.
